MythTV  master
Public Attributes | List of all members
avi_context Struct Reference

#include <avi.h>

Collaboration diagram for avi_context:
Collaboration graph
[legend]

Public Attributes

int64_t riff_end
 
int64_t movi_start
 
int64_t movi_length
 
int last_size
 
int done
 
uint64_t next_frame
 
int ntracks
 
uint32_t num_idx_alloc
 
uint32_t num_idx_frames
 
uint32_t msec_per_frame
 
uint32_t avih_flags
 
uint32_t total_frames
 
uint32_t init_frames
 
uint32_t width
 
uint32_t height
 
uint32_t nstreams
 
uint32_t vhandler
 
uint32_t ahandler
 
uint32_t vchunks
 
uint32_t achunks
 
uint32_t zero_vchunks
 
uint32_t zero_achunks
 
uint32_t current_idx
 
avi_video_info vi
 
avi_audio_info ai [MAX_TRACK]
 
avi_indexidx
 

Detailed Description

Definition at line 70 of file avi.h.

Member Data Documentation

◆ riff_end

int64_t avi_context::riff_end

Definition at line 71 of file avi.h.

Referenced by check_riff().

◆ movi_start

int64_t avi_context::movi_start

Definition at line 72 of file avi.h.

Referenced by avi_read_index(), get_avi_from_index(), and read_avi_header().

◆ movi_length

int64_t avi_context::movi_length

Definition at line 73 of file avi.h.

Referenced by avi_read_index(), get_avi_from_index(), init_replex(), and read_avi_header().

◆ last_size

int avi_context::last_size

Definition at line 74 of file avi.h.

◆ done

int avi_context::done

Definition at line 75 of file avi.h.

Referenced by init_replex(), and read_avi_header().

◆ next_frame

uint64_t avi_context::next_frame

Definition at line 77 of file avi.h.

◆ ntracks

int avi_context::ntracks

Definition at line 79 of file avi.h.

Referenced by read_avi_header().

◆ num_idx_alloc

uint32_t avi_context::num_idx_alloc

Definition at line 80 of file avi.h.

Referenced by new_idx_frame().

◆ num_idx_frames

uint32_t avi_context::num_idx_frames

Definition at line 81 of file avi.h.

Referenced by get_avi_from_index(), and new_idx_frame().

◆ msec_per_frame

uint32_t avi_context::msec_per_frame

Definition at line 82 of file avi.h.

Referenced by read_avi_header().

◆ avih_flags

uint32_t avi_context::avih_flags

Definition at line 83 of file avi.h.

Referenced by avi_read_index(), read_avi_header(), and replex_fill_buffers().

◆ total_frames

uint32_t avi_context::total_frames

Definition at line 84 of file avi.h.

Referenced by read_avi_header().

◆ init_frames

uint32_t avi_context::init_frames

Definition at line 85 of file avi.h.

Referenced by read_avi_header().

◆ width

uint32_t avi_context::width

Definition at line 86 of file avi.h.

Referenced by read_avi_header().

◆ height

uint32_t avi_context::height

Definition at line 87 of file avi.h.

Referenced by read_avi_header().

◆ nstreams

uint32_t avi_context::nstreams

Definition at line 88 of file avi.h.

Referenced by read_avi_header().

◆ vhandler

uint32_t avi_context::vhandler

Definition at line 89 of file avi.h.

Referenced by read_avi_header().

◆ ahandler

uint32_t avi_context::ahandler

Definition at line 90 of file avi.h.

Referenced by read_avi_header().

◆ vchunks

uint32_t avi_context::vchunks

Definition at line 91 of file avi.h.

Referenced by avi_read_index().

◆ achunks

uint32_t avi_context::achunks

Definition at line 92 of file avi.h.

Referenced by avi_read_index().

◆ zero_vchunks

uint32_t avi_context::zero_vchunks

Definition at line 93 of file avi.h.

Referenced by avi_read_index().

◆ zero_achunks

uint32_t avi_context::zero_achunks

Definition at line 94 of file avi.h.

Referenced by avi_read_index().

◆ current_idx

uint32_t avi_context::current_idx

Definition at line 96 of file avi.h.

Referenced by get_avi_from_index().

◆ vi

avi_video_info avi_context::vi

Definition at line 98 of file avi.h.

Referenced by init_replex(), and read_avi_header().

◆ ai

avi_audio_info avi_context::ai[MAX_TRACK]

Definition at line 99 of file avi.h.

Referenced by init_replex(), and read_avi_header().

◆ idx

avi_index* avi_context::idx

Definition at line 101 of file avi.h.

Referenced by get_avi_from_index(), new_idx_frame(), and print_index().


The documentation for this struct was generated from the following file: